    RCBS Launches Interactive Online Reloading Community

    RCBS announces the launch of www.ReloaderHub.com, an advanced online community dedicated to reloading. Reloaders of all skill levels can join to exchange tips and recipes, engage in discussions, share photos and videos, calculate and compare savings with an easy-to-use reloading calculator and more.
